Регулятор

Позволяет пользователю выбирать значение, графически перемещая ползунок регулятора в ограниченном интервале. Регулятор может указывать на большие метки деления, а также на малые между ними. Количество значений между метками деления контролируется свойствами "Расстояние между основными делениями" и "Расстояние между второстепенными делениями".

Регулятор выглядит следующим образом:

Общие свойства

Ширина, Высота, Привязки, Активный, Видимый, Основной цвет, Фон, Непрозрачный, Рамка, Шрифт, Всплывающая подсказка, Фокусируемый, Всплывающее меню

Пользовательские свойства

Значение

(Свойство по умолчанию)

Значение регулятора по умолчанию.

Имя свойства: value

Тип свойства: Integer

Ориентация

Положение регулятора: горизонтально или вертикально.

Имя свойства: orientation

Тип свойства: Integer

Минимум

Минимальное значение регулятора.

Имя свойства: minimum

Тип свойства: Integer

Максимум

Максимальное значение регулятора.

Имя свойства: maximum

Тип свойства: Integer

Расстояние между второстепенными делениями

Расстояние, измеряемое в значениях, между каждой разметкой малых делений. Если интервал вашего ползунка ограничен значениями от 0 до 50 и размещение малых делений установлено на 10, малые деления будут около 0, 10, 20, 30, 40, и 50.

Имя свойства: minorTickSpacing

Тип свойства: Integer

Расстояние между основными делениями

Расстояние, измеряемое в значениях, между каждой разметкой больших делений. Если интервал вашего ползунка ограничен значениями от 0 до 50 и размещение больших делений установлено на 10, большие деления будут около 0, 10, 20, 30, 40, и 50.

Имя свойства: majorTickSpacing

Тип свойства: Integer

Показывать шкалу

Определяет, будет ли отображаться шкала регулятора.

Имя свойства: paintTrack

Тип свойства: Boolean

Показывать разметку

Определяет, будет ли отображаться разметка делений регулятора.

Имя свойства: paintTicks

Тип свойства: Boolean

Показывать метки

Определяет, будут ли отображаться метки регулятора.

Имя свойства: paintLabels

Тип свойства: Boolean

Пользовательские метки

Таблица, содержащая пользовательские метки регулятора. Каждая метка характеризуется значением регулятора, согласно которому она отображается.

Имя свойства: customLabels

Тип свойства: Data Table

Общие события

Скрытие, Показ, Перемещение, Изменение размеров, Клик мыши, Нажатие кнопки мыши, Отпускание кнопки мыши, Вход мыши, Выход мыши, Перемещение мыши, Вращение колесика мыши, Печать клавиши, Нажатие клавиши, Отпускание клавиши, Получение фокуса, Потеря фокуса